1.Longevity: How Long Does Your Investment Last?

Longevity refers to how long a promotional product remains useful and relevant to the recipient. This directly impacts how long your brand stays visible.

Tote bags are built to last. Quality canvas tote bags can withstand hundreds of uses before showing significant wear. Many recipients use the same tote bag for years, whether for groceries, work, gym trips, or travel. This extended lifespan means your logo gets exposure for years, not weeks.

Compare this to other popular promotional products. Branded pens typically get lost or run out of ink within months. Coffee mugs break or get relegated to the back of a cabinet. T-shirts fade after repeated washing and eventually get worn out or used as rags. Phone cases become outdated as new phone models release. Even quality water bottles might replace when someone upgrades to a newer, trendier version.

Tote bags, by contrast, are timeless. They don’t go out of style. They don’t break easily if made with quality materials. A well-constructed tote bag can last five to ten years with regular use, providing consistent brand visibility throughout that entire period.

2.Visibility: Making Your Brand Impossible to Ignore

Visibility is about how prominently your brand appears and how frequently it gets seen by others.

A tote bag is inherently visible. When someone carries it, your logo display prominently as they move through their day. They carry it on public transportation, into stores, to the office, to social events, and to the gym. Every person they pass sees your brand. This creates what marketing professionals call “earned impressions”—brand exposure that happens naturally through the recipient’s daily activities.

Consider the visibility of alternatives. A branded pen sits in a desk drawer. A coffee mug is used in private homes or offices. A t-shirt might be visible, but only if someone wears it. A phone case is visible only when the phone is in hand. A water bottle gets some visibility at the gym or office, but it’s not something people carry into every location throughout their day.

Tote bags, however, are the most visible promotional product in most urban and suburban environments. They carry into grocery stores, coffee shops, offices, universities, and public spaces. The visibility is passive—the recipient isn’t trying to show off your brand; they’re simply using a practical item. This organic visibility often translates to better brand recall than more aggressive promotional tactics.

4.Sustainability: Making a Responsible Choice

Sustainability has become increasingly important to consumers and businesses alike. A promotional product that aligns with environmental values actually enhances your brand image.

Canvas tote bags, particularly those made from organic cotton or recycled materials, are among the most sustainable promotional products available. They’re reusable, reducing the need for single-use plastic bags. They’re biodegradable. They can be manufactured with minimal environmental impact if sourced responsibly. Many recipients specifically appreciate receiving a tote bag because they recognize its practical, eco-friendly value.

Compare this to other promotional products. Plastic items like phone cases, water bottles, and pens contribute to plastic waste. Even if they’re made from recycled plastic, they’re not as environmentally friendly as a reusable fabric bag. T-shirts require significant water and resources to produce. Mugs, while reusable, are made from ceramic or glass, which requires energy-intensive manufacturing.

Tote bags align with the growing consumer preference for sustainable products. This alignment actually improves your brand perception. When someone carries a tote bag, they’re not just promoting your brand—they’re making a statement about environmental consciousness, and they’re associating that value with your company.

5.The Head-to-Head Comparison Table:

To make this concrete, here’s how tote bags compare to other popular promotional products across the four key metrics:

Promotional Product Longevity (Years) Visibility Score (1-10) Unisex Appeal (1-10) Sustainability (1-10) Average Cost Per Unit
Tote Bags (Canvas) 5-10 9 9 9 $3-$8
T-Shirts 2-3 6 7 4 $4-$10
Coffee Mugs 3-5 3 7 5 $2-$6
Water Bottles 2-4 5 8 4 $4-$12
Branded Pens 0.5-1 2 9 2 $0.50-$2
Phone Cases 1-2 4 8 3 $5-$15
Baseball Caps 2-3 7 7 3 $4-$10
Desk Calendars 1 2 8 2 $2-$5
Backpacks 5-8 8 8 5 $12-$30
Keychains 1-2 2 9 2 $1-$3

This table reveals something striking: tote bags rank at or near the top across all four metrics. Only backpacks come close, but they’re significantly more expensive, making them less practical for large-scale promotional campaigns.

3.What factors affect the longevity of a tote bag?

The materials used and the quality of construction are the biggest factors in a tote bag’s durability. Canvas tote bags with reinforced stitching and durable handles last the longest. How the recipient uses the bag will also impact its lifespan—regular heavy loads might wear it down faster than light daily use. Choosing higher-quality bags ensures your brand stays visible for years.

4.Can tote bags customize easily?

Yes, tote bags are highly customizable. They offer a large surface area for printing logos, slogans, or artwork. Screen printing, embroidery, and heat transfer methods work well on canvas and fabric totes. This customization flexibility means you can create designs that align perfectly with your brand identity.
